ADARx Pharmaceuticals has initiated the process to list on the Nasdaq Global Market, registering a proposed initial public offering under the ticker symbol ADRX, the company said in a press release. The filing stops short of providing specifics on when the sale would occur or how large the offering might be; ADARx did not disclose timing or size.
The company characterizes itself as a late-clinical stage biotechnology firm concentrating on siRNA therapeutics. ADARx indicated its development portfolio comprises three programs that are at the clinical stage and two programs in advanced preclinical development, covering multiple disease targets.
ADARx described the mechanism of its therapeutic approach, noting that siRNA treatments work at the genetic level by targeting mRNA or RNA in affected cells and do so without making permanent changes to a patients DNA.
Several major investment banks have been retained to underwrite the offering. Named in the filing are J.P. Morgan, Morgan Stanley, TD Cowen, UBS Investment Bank, and LifeSci Capital as the underwriters for the proposed transaction.
